**Q: Why did my request get a 429 from the Tollgate gateway?**

Tollgate enforces per-service token buckets: 200 requests/minute default, bursts up to 50. Limits are keyed on the calling service identity, not IP. If you're reviewing code that retries on 429, check it honors the Retry-After header and backs off exponentially — hammering the gateway triggers a temporary ban. Custom limits require a quota entry in the gateway config repo, approved by the platform team. For quota increases or disputes, email the gateway owners at the address below.

escalation mailbox, fahaf-bajep: druael@lumiccorp.internal

## Building Access — Spares Room (Hullbrook Annex)

Contractors: the spare hardware room is down the east corridor on the ground floor, third door on the left. Sign in at the front desk first and grab a visitor lanyard. Anything you take out, jot it in the blue logbook — yes, even the little stuff. The door self-locks, so don't wedge it. To get in, punch in the code below.

staff pass of hagug-taguf = bdg-HJ-9

## Key Ceremony Checklist — Item 4: Clock Skew

Before signing, confirm skew across all Thornbeck build agents is under 200 ms against the Hallowmere NTP pool. Run `skewcheck --all` and attach output to the ceremony record. Any agent over threshold gets quarantined, not adjusted mid-ceremony. Once skew is confirmed clean, unlock the signing module with the passphrase below.

vault phrase of kaduf-baweg = norael-julox-raleth-wenok-eliir-ulamir-ulair-norwyn-rusion

CI note: Ledgerlens audit-log viewer tests fail intermittently on the render step. Cause: fixture logs generated with non-deterministic timestamps, so snapshot diffs churn. Fix landed — fixtures now use a frozen clock. If you see snapshot failures again, regenerate fixtures before touching the viewer code. Do not just update snapshots blindly. The last known-good run is identified by the token below.

build token for tawif-bahip: htk31_68bba16e1afabfef4ecc69408c06f16